5 Steps to Implement Enterprise Risk Management (ERM)

Reciprocity

Enterprise risk management is critical for business success. The reactions to risk include: Acceptance or toleration of a risk; Prevention or termination of a risk; Passing or sharing the risk via insurance, joint venture, or another arrangement; Mitigating or reducing the risk by internal control procedures or other risk-prevention measures.

What Is Risk Management?

LogisManager

What Is Risk Management? Risk management, in its simplest form, is assessing the possibility of something bad happening; i.e. “If I take this action, will it result negatively?”. Risk Management allows you to imagine tomorrow’s surprises today. However, implicit risk management is not enough to successfully operate a business.
